I'm just getting around to overclocking my system after reinstalling windows about 2 months ago. The last time a overclocked my system was 2 years ago and I forgot a few things. So I have a couple of 'Dummy' questions.

2 years ago, with your help, I achieved some optimal (albeit basic) overclock settings. They were:

CPU Frequency - 240
CPU Multiplier - 10
CPU Core Speed - 2405
CPU VCore - 1.3625 to 1.375
HTT Multiplier - 4
HT running @ 960
Memclock/Divider - 333
Memory Speed - 200
Memory Vdimm - 2.70
Memory timings were Cas2.5, Tras6, Trcd3, Trp3, etc.

I was able to set CPU Freq., Multiplier, Vcore, HTT Multiplier, Vdimm and memory timings without any questions.
My Dummy questions are:

1 - The Memclock/Divider on my board (A8N SLI Premium) is listed as 'Memclock Index Value' under Advanced/Dram Configuration. Is that correct?

2 - The memory speed of 200 is just a resulting value, but there is nothing that I set to 200, is that correct?

3- Similarly, the HT @ 960 is also a resulting value of HT Muliplier times CPU Frequency, not a setting, correct?

my old setup 4000+ on a A8N-SLI Prem.

CUP Freq"FSB" = 265

CPU Mult. = 11

CPU Volt. = 1.550

HT = 4x

Memory = 200mhz @ 1:1 2.5-3-3-8-2T

DDR Volt = 2.9

Chipset Volt = 1.5

HT Volt = 1.2

gave me 2.92GHz vs. 2.4 stock
